Output 63e2491d6632d4ed3baddda282601db4583a0488eb7e13232853feb456f91db2:15

value
84677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1f36aa54cf87ef131c94897651f48f11a0936527 OP_EQUAL
address
34Y4MhuSfALCjWxV7HP2wDfVc7XDqB5RSf
transaction
63e2491d6632d4ed3baddda282601db4583a0488eb7e13232853feb456f91db2
spent
true